The Flow Solver selector allows the user to choose which flow solver boundary conditions to apply. Flow solver boundary conditions are applied to Groups. Currently U2NCLE, CGNS, Cobalt, CFD++, and USM3D are supported. However, for Cobalt, and CFD++, no specific boundary information is available and default or template boundary condition files are generated instead. For these solvers, there is nothing to apply to the Groups. Instead, simply set the Flow Solver selector and press the Write button to generate the files.

The Apply button allows the user to apply the desired boundary condition to the selected group(s).
Writes the flow solver boundary condition files. For U2NCLE, the flow boundary conditions are written to a file named CaseName.bc. For USM3D, the flow boundary conditions are written to a file name CaseName.mapbc. For Fluent, the flow boundary conditions are written to a file named CaseName.fluent.bc, which are then included in the grid file CaseName.fluent.cas once the grid is exported. For CGNS, the flow boundary conditions are written to the grid file CaseName.cgns. For Cobalt, a file named CaseName.cobalt.bc is generated. The file contains group information and can be used with Blacksmith to generate the solver boundary condition file. For CFD++, a default boundary condition file named mcfd.bc is generated.
